    Job Description

    CDR Maguire Inc., a national multi-disciplinary emergency management and engineering firm is seeking an experienced, energetic, and organized Administrative Staff member to join our growing team. The Administrative Staff is responsible for assisting with a broad range of paraprofessional, technical, and administrative support services. The Administrative Staff must be able to multi-task and adhere to complex schedules and deadlines, be resourceful, organized and a good problem-solver.

    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

    • Greet visitors, answer incoming calls and assume other duties such as mailing, scanning, binding reports, faxing and copying.
    • Organize and provide documents, reports and information
    • Maintain electronic and physical files
    • Resolve administrative problems by coordinating preparation of reports, analyzing data, and finding solutions.
    • Coordinate work space, computer, and supplies for new employees with IT department.
    • Manage workflow by prioritizing projects and ensuring that deadlines are met and work is completed on time and correctly.
    • Establish and maintain a file tracking system, databases, records, and other documents.
    • Generate correspondence such as reports, letters, memos and emails when necessary.
    • Work independently and within a team on special projects, which could include presentations, mailings, or proofreading.
    • Respond to questions and requests for information.
    • Calendar and monitor deadlines.

    OTHER PRINCIPAL DUTIES:

    1. Other duties may arise from time-to-time that are commensurate with the title and position.

    REQUIREMENTS

    • Associate degree or high school diploma and a minimum of 2+ years relevant work experience.
    • Proficiency in MS Office with expertise in Microsoft Word, PowerPoint and Excel.
    • Ability to analyze and revise operating practices to improve efficiency.
    • Detail-oriented and comfortable working in a fast-paced office environment.
    •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ills
    • Proficiency in business English usage, spelling, grammar, and punctuation, basic arithmetic, filing, and record-keeping procedures, and telephone techniques.
    • Excellent organization skills, attention to detail and dedication to completing projects in a timely manner.
    • Knowledge of operating standard office equipment.
